# coding: utf-8 # Copyright (c) 2016, 2024, Oracle and/or its affiliates. All rights reserved. # This software is dual-licensed to you under the Universal Permissive License (UPL) 1.0 as shown at https://oss.oracle.com/licenses/upl or Apache License 2.0 as shown at http://www.apache.org/licenses/LICENSE-2.0. You may choose either license. # NOTE: This class is auto generated by OracleSDKGenerator. DO NOT EDIT. API Version: 20181231 from oci.util import formatted_flat_dict, NONE_SENTINEL, value_allowed_none_or_none_sentinel # noqa: F401 from oci.decorators import init_model_state_from_kwargs @init_model_state_from_kwargs class User(object): """ Details about the user. """ #: A constant which can be used with the problem_type property of a User. #: This constant has a value of "LIMIT" PROBLEM_TYPE_LIMIT = "LIMIT" #: A constant which can be used with the problem_type property of a User. #: This constant has a value of "LEGACY_LIMIT" PROBLEM_TYPE_LEGACY_LIMIT = "LEGACY_LIMIT" #: A constant which can be used with the problem_type property of a User. #: This constant has a value of "TECH" PROBLEM_TYPE_TECH = "TECH" #: A constant which can be used with the problem_type property of a User. #: This constant has a value of "ACCOUNT" PROBLEM_TYPE_ACCOUNT = "ACCOUNT" #: A constant which can be used with the problem_type property of a User. #: This constant has a value of "TAXONOMY" PROBLEM_TYPE_TAXONOMY = "TAXONOMY" def __init__(self, **kwargs): """ Initializes a new User object with values from keyword arguments. The following keyword arguments are supported (corresponding to the getters/setters of this class): :param key: The value to assign to the key property of this User. :type key: str :param first_name: The value to assign to the first_name property of this User. :type first_name: str :param last_name: The value to assign to the last_name property of this User. :type last_name: str :param country: The value to assign to the country property of this User. :type country: str :param csi: The value to assign to the csi property of this User. :type csi: str :param phone: The value to assign to the phone property of this User. :type phone: str :param timezone: The value to assign to the timezone property of this User. :type timezone: str :param organization_name: The value to assign to the organization_name property of this User. :type organization_name: str :param compartment_id: The value to assign to the compartment_id property of this User. :type compartment_id: str :param contact_email: The value to assign to the contact_email property of this User. :type contact_email: str :param problem_type: The value to assign to the problem_type property of this User. Allowed values for this property are: "LIMIT", "LEGACY_LIMIT", "TECH", "ACCOUNT", "TAXONOMY" :type problem_type: str """ self.swagger_types = { 'key': 'str', 'first_name': 'str', 'last_name': 'str', 'country': 'str', 'csi': 'str', 'phone': 'str', 'timezone': 'str', 'organization_name': 'str', 'compartment_id': 'str', 'contact_email': 'str', 'problem_type': 'str' } self.attribute_map = { 'key': 'key', 'first_name': 'firstName', 'last_name': 'lastName', 'country': 'country', 'csi': 'csi', 'phone': 'phone', 'timezone': 'timezone', 'organization_name': 'organizationName', 'compartment_id': 'compartmentId', 'contact_email': 'contactEmail', 'problem_type': 'problemType' } self._key = None self._first_name = None self._last_name = None self._country = None self._csi = None self._phone = None self._timezone = None self._organization_name = None self._compartment_id = None self._contact_email = None self._problem_type = None @property def key(self): """ **[Required]** Gets the key of this User. A unique identifier for the user. :return: The key of this User. :rtype: str """ return self._key @key.setter def key(self, key): """ Sets the key of this User. A unique identifier for the user. :param key: The key of this User. :type: str """ self._key = key @property def first_name(self): """ Gets the first_name of this User. The user's first name. :return: The first_name of this User. :rtype: str """ return self._first_name @first_name.setter def first_name(self, first_name): """ Sets the first_name of this User. The user's first name. :param first_name: The first_name of this User. :type: str """ self._first_name = first_name @property def last_name(self): """ Gets the last_name of this User. The user's last name. :return: The last_name of this User. :rtype: str """ return self._last_name @last_name.setter def last_name(self, last_name): """ Sets the last_name of this User. The user's last name. :param last_name: The last_name of this User. :type: str """ self._last_name = last_name @property def country(self): """ Gets the country of this User. The country of the user. :return: The country of this User. :rtype: str """ return self._country @country.setter def country(self, country): """ Sets the country of this User. The country of the user. :param country: The country of this User. :type: str """ self._country = country @property def csi(self): """ Gets the csi of this User. The CSI associated with the user. :return: The csi of this User. :rtype: str """ return self._csi @csi.setter def csi(self, csi): """ Sets the csi of this User. The CSI associated with the user. :param csi: The csi of this User. :type: str """ self._csi = csi @property def phone(self): """ Gets the phone of this User. The user's contact phone number. :return: The phone of this User. :rtype: str """ return self._phone @phone.setter def phone(self, phone): """ Sets the phone of this User. The user's contact phone number. :param phone: The phone of this User. :type: str """ self._phone = phone @property def timezone(self): """ Gets the timezone of this User. The timezone of the user. :return: The timezone of this User. :rtype: str """ return self._timezone @timezone.setter def timezone(self, timezone): """ Sets the timezone of this User. The timezone of the user. :param timezone: The timezone of this User. :type: str """ self._timezone = timezone @property def organization_name(self): """ Gets the organization_name of this User. The company that the user belongs to. :return: The organization_name of this User. :rtype: str """ return self._organization_name @organization_name.setter def organization_name(self, organization_name): """ Sets the organization_name of this User. The company that the user belongs to. :param organization_name: The organization_name of this User. :type: str """ self._organization_name = organization_name @property def compartment_id(self): """ Gets the compartment_id of this User. The OCID of the tenancy. :return: The compartment_id of this User. :rtype: str """ return self._compartment_id @compartment_id.setter def compartment_id(self, compartment_id): """ Sets the compartment_id of this User. The OCID of the tenancy. :param compartment_id: The compartment_id of this User. :type: str """ self._compartment_id = compartment_id @property def contact_email(self): """ Gets the contact_email of this User. The email of the contact person. :return: The contact_email of this User. :rtype: str """ return self._contact_email @contact_email.setter def contact_email(self, contact_email): """ Sets the contact_email of this User. The email of the contact person. :param contact_email: The contact_email of this User. :type: str """ self._contact_email = contact_email @property def problem_type(self): """ Gets the problem_type of this User. The kind of support ticket, such as a technical support request or a limit increase request. Allowed values for this property are: "LIMIT", "LEGACY_LIMIT", "TECH", "ACCOUNT", "TAXONOMY" :return: The problem_type of this User. :rtype: str """ return self._problem_type @problem_type.setter def problem_type(self, problem_type): """ Sets the problem_type of this User. The kind of support ticket, such as a technical support request or a limit increase request. :param problem_type: The problem_type of this User. :type: str """ allowed_values = ["LIMIT", "LEGACY_LIMIT", "TECH", "ACCOUNT", "TAXONOMY"] if not value_allowed_none_or_none_sentinel(problem_type, allowed_values): raise ValueError( f"Invalid value for `problem_type`, must be None or one of {allowed_values}" ) self._problem_type = problem_type def __repr__(self): return formatted_flat_dict(self) def __eq__(self, other): if other is None: return False return self.__dict__ == other.__dict__ def __ne__(self, other): return not self == other
